- Nirvana’s cover of Lead Belly’s Where Did You Sleep Last Night live in Paris, France February 14th 1994 remastered and remixed. This would be the bands final performance of this song and is ranked first on livenirvana.com’s Top 10 Nirvana Live Songs. I boosted the guitar and drums and evened everything out.
